Morning Shift GENERAL SUMMARY: Reporting to the ICC Lab Manager, the ICC Lab Specialist performs a variety of pre-analytical, analytical and post-analytical functions in the laboratory. This includes key laboratory duties such as providing customer service support including outpatient registration and order entry, completion of medical necessity at point of service, phlebotomy, specimen processing and point of care testing (POCT). REPRESENTATIVE FUNCTIONS: Registers the patient in the relevant and appropriate electronic systems, inputs outpatient laboratory orders into the electronic system at the point of service according to compliance regulations. Researches and resolves physician orders needing clarification by contacting the physician or office as needed. Identifies Medicare patients requesting services potentially not covered by the Medicare Plan according to compliance regulations. Completes an Advance Beneficiary Notice (ABN) when indicated for non-covered services prior to providing services. Finds ICD-10 code for provider ordered diagnosis using the ICD-10 reference. Determines estimated cost for services and informs patient of costs when services requested may not be covered. Accountable for the management of lab standing orders and lab verbal order processes based on regulatory compliance. Prepares and packages specimens for transport as required. Maintains adequate level of supplies, restocks storeroom, outpatient area when needed, and notifies supervisor of inventory needs. Maintains records such as logs, workload records, and requisitions in a neat and organized manner. SPECIAL SKILLS AND ABILITIES REQUIRED: The interpersonal and communication skills necessary to interact effectively, via telephone or in person, with patients, patient's families, physicians and hospital staff in a professional and courteous manner. The ability to perform moderately complex PC based processes using multiple programs along with excellent data entry skills. The ability to maintain excellent customer service standards while under pressure in a variety of situations. The analytical skills necessary to recognize specimen acceptability and incomplete requisitions/orders according to compliance regulations. The ability to work with minimal supervision, exercising independent judgment within stated guidelines and maintaining confidentiality. KNOWLEDGE, PRACTICAL EXPERIENCE AND LICENSURE/REGISTRATION REQUIRED: High school diploma or GED equivalent required. Some college level courses preferred. Minimum one-year phlebotomy experience with all age groups required or certification from an approved school of phlebotomy. Minimum of one-year experience in direct customer service preferred.
